Amcor secures RecyClass certification for PCR material supporting upcoming changes to UK Plastic Packaging Tax

Amcor, a global leader in developing and producing responsible packaging solutions, has achieved RecyClass Recycled Plastics Traceability Certification (EN15343) across a range of its flexible products manufactured at the company’s UK production sites in Ardeer, Bromborough and Winsford. These include Amcor’s NorDiVent®, ventilated form-fill-seal (FFS) films for cement, powdered building materials, chemicals and minerals; shrink films and stretch hood films for pallet protection; and a variety of FFS and flat film ranges containing post‑consumer recycled (PCR) plastic. Amcor containers play central role in ongoing Ocado Retail refill project

Amcor, a global leader in developing and producing responsible packaging solutions, will continue to produce the bespoke containers for the Refill Coalition’s ongoing work with Ocado Retail in the UK. The project, the first by a major supermarket to pilot reusable packaging, allows Ocado Retail to deliver online orders for everyday products such as pasta, rice and washing liquid in refillable packaging. Amcor enhances circular paint can initiative

Amcor, a global leader in developing and producing responsible packaging solutions, is enhancing its award-winning closed-loop recycled paint container initiative, with the introduction of an improved cleaning system for the emptied paint cans. Launched in 2022 and the winner of the 2023 Horners Bottlemakers Award, the Amcor closed-loop system, which was developed in partnership with waste paint reengineering specialist Paint360, provides a means for finished paint cans to be recycled once the bulk of the residual paint has been removed to be used for new paint.
